structure and development: Form satisfies Function

The Actual physical style and design and components used in design are elementary into a mixing device's functionality, longevity, and suitability for distinct environments.

PRM Drilling Caustic Soda Mixing device:

PRM Drilling’s device is engineered with the rigors of oilfield assistance at its Main. It options an obtainable mixing tank with a strong, securable lid, built to facilitate simpler loading of much larger quantities of caustic soda, frequently expected in drilling functions. A vital distinguishing attribute would be the comprehensive use of Teflon coating on important parts, including the mixing tank, lid, and agitator. This Teflon coating delivers outstanding corrosion resistance in opposition to concentrated caustic alternatives and drastically simplifies cleansing. The unit boasts a four hundred-liter potential. Its building is focused on sheer toughness, designed to withstand the mechanical stresses and severe environmental exposures standard of oilfield problems. Proportions are roughly 1150 mm (L) x 900 mm (W) x 1400 mm (H) that has a pounds of 250kg, indicating a strong but manageable Develop.

Rotor Systems CMU-01:

The Rotor methods CMU-01 embodies a compact and enclosed system design and style. Its Key aspect is an enclosed manual sack reducing chamber, which noticeably cuts down operator exposure to caustic dust in the loading process. created largely from stainless steel (SS316L for wetted areas and SS304 for that frame), it offers superb corrosion resistance and is well-fitted to applications in which hygiene or non-reactivity with the method fluid is very important. With Proportions of approximately 1350 mm (L) x 750 mm (W) x 1880 mm (H) in addition to a dry fat of all around three hundred kg, its reasonably modest footprint can make it ideal for confined Areas, for example offshore platforms or compact industrial crops. Integrated forklift pockets enrich its mobility, letting for simpler repositioning. The unit is suitable for handbook feeding of caustic soda luggage.

protection attributes: guarding Personnel and procedures

presented the harmful nature of caustic soda, security functions are paramount in the selection of the mixing unit.

PRM Drilling Caustic Soda Mixing Unit:

PRM Drilling’s device incorporates sturdy basic safety mechanisms suitable for the dynamic oilfield setting. A vital attribute would be the air shuttle valve linked to the lid. This smart method quickly halts the mixing Procedure In the event the lid is opened, stopping accidental connection with the moving agitator or exposure to splashing chemical substances. This interlock is a vital safeguard in speedy-paced operations the place interruptions can take place. The device's agitator and tank may also be engineered to stop fluid splash throughout the mixing approach, guaranteeing the caustic Remedy remains contained even during vigorous agitation. This concentrate on active and passive protection actions demonstrates an comprehension of the actual-world disorders on the rig.

Rotor devices CMU-01:

protection is a clear design driver to the CMU-01. The thoroughly enclosed method, specifically the sack reducing chamber, is its most significant security asset, minimizing operator publicity to caustic dust and fumes during loading and mixing. This containment is very important for protecting against respiratory challenges and pores and skin contact. An inspection window enables operators to visually monitor the mixing method devoid of opening the unit, retaining the integrity on the enclosed surroundings. Moreover, the process features a dedicated waste bag outlet with the disposal of empty sacks, advertising and marketing superior housekeeping and reducing the potential risk of contamination or accidental exposure from discarded packaging.

effectiveness and Efficiency: obtaining the blend appropriate

the opportunity to rapidly and homogeneously blend caustic soda to the specified concentration is really a critical effectiveness indicator.

PRM Drilling Caustic Soda Mixing Unit:

PRM Drilling’s unit is engineered for strong mixing power. It is equipped by using a 0.33KW electric motor (out there in many voltage and phase configurations to suit distinct web page demands) coupled having a equipment ratio of one:5, driving the agitator at around a hundred and eighty RPM. This combination delivers substantial torque, effective at efficiently mixing denser answers and bigger volumes. The "Superior agitator blade" is specifically designed to produce a easy, splash-no cost fluid flow, making sure effective homogenization from the caustic soda Remedy through the 400-liter tank. This layout prioritizes immediate and comprehensive mixing to satisfy the customarily urgent demands of drilling fluid preparation.

Rotor methods CMU-01:

The CMU-01 utilizes a pneumatic mixing/Mixing pump, which offers motive force for agitation. It offers a mixing/Mixing price of 0 to one.5 cubic meters per hour. The operational tank volume is 350 liters. Pneumatic Procedure might be beneficial in environments exactly where electrical power sources are limited or pose a hazard (e.g., likely explosive atmospheres), relying alternatively on compressed air, that is normally readily available. The effectiveness of This technique lies in its controlled, enclosed mixing method, ensuring extensive blending inside of its built capability. This device, as being a Caustic Soda Pneumatic Mixing Unit supplier supplies, leans towards precision and containment.
